// changeFiltering applies a change to the filtering mode: setFilter mutates the
|
|
// mode, then the views whose contents depend on the filter are reloaded, and
|
|
// selectCommit puts the selection where it belongs in the reloaded commit list.
|
|
//
|
|
// Reloading the commit list can take seconds in a big repo, so it happens on a
|
|
// worker with a waiting status. Everything the user can see of the change waits
|
|
// for it: the screen mode, the focused panel and the reloaded lists all land in
|
|
// the same frame, from the refresh's Then, rather than framing an unfiltered
|
|
// list as if it were the filtered one. Until then the pre-change state stays on
|
|
// screen, and it stays consistent, because the only thing that has changed
|
|
// behind it is the filter that the reload is in the middle of applying. The one
|
|
// thing that can't wait is the mode indicator in the information panel: the
|
|
// filter has to be set before the reload can use it, so the indicator leads the
|
|
// lists by however long the reload takes.
|
|
//
|
|
// Input is blocked for the duration: the keys the user presses arrive after the
|
|
// change, which is where they meant them to go, and it keeps a second filter
|
|
// change from racing this one — they would both refresh with whichever filter
|
|
// happened to be set when their git commands ran.
|
|
func (self *ModeHelper) changeFiltering(setFilter func(), selectCommit func()) error {
|
|
setFilter()
|
|
|
|
filtering := self.c.Modes().Filtering.Active()
|
|
message := lo.Ternary(filtering, self.c.Tr.ApplyingFilterStatus, self.c.Tr.RemovingFilterStatus)
|
|
|
|
return self.c.WithWaitingStatusBlockingInput(types.WaitingStatusOpts{Message: message}, func(gocui.Task) error {
|
|
self.c.RefreshFromWorker(types.RefreshOptions{
|
|
Scope: ScopesToRefreshWhenFilteringModeChanges(),
|
|
BatchUIUpdates: true,
|
|
Then: func() error {
|
|
repoState := self.c.State().GetRepoState()
|
|
if filtering {
|
|
if repoState.GetScreenMode() == types.SCREEN_NORMAL {
|
|
repoState.SetScreenMode(types.SCREEN_HALF)
|
|
}
|
|
self.c.Context().Push(self.c.Contexts().LocalCommits, types.OnFocusOpts{})
|
|
} else if repoState.GetScreenMode() == types.SCREEN_HALF {
|
|
repoState.SetScreenMode(types.SCREEN_NORMAL)
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
selectCommit()
|
|
self.c.PostRefreshUpdate(self.c.Contexts().LocalCommits)
|
|
return nil
|
|
},
|
|
})
|
|
return nil
|
|
})
|
|
}
